Annual briefing for financial analysts from INTRACOM Holdings - 16.6% sales increase during the 1Q of 2008 .

The financial analysts and bank representatives' annual briefing on 2007 financial results, the development strategy and Q1 2008 results of the INTRACOM Holdings Group, took place at the Group headquarters in Peania, yesterday.
Mr. Dimitrios Klonis, Executive Director - Group Financial Management, during his presentation referred to the Q1 results underlining the 16,6% increase in sales that reached euro 112,7 million versus euro 96,6 million in 2007 and the increase of EBITDA that reached euro 5,4 million versus euro 2 million in 2007. Losses before taxes reached euro 8,3 million, while net losses amounted to euro 10,3 million.
Hellas online Group, Intrakat Group and INTRACOM IT Services Group, during the 1Q of 2008 showed a significant increase in sales, in relation to the respective 2007 time period. More specifically, hellas online Group sales marked an 180% increase reaching euro 21,6 million (indicating 98% organic growth in relation to the 1Q of 2007 in pro-forma basis), Intrakat Group showed 31,1% increase with sales reaching euro 37,9 million (28,9 million in 2007), while INTRACOM IT Services Group sales increased by 19,2% reaching ?40,3 million (euro 33,8 million in 2007). INTRACOM Defense Electronics sales reached euro 17,3 million (euro 21,8 million in 2007), INTRACOM Telecom Group euro 69,7 million (euro 72,4 million in 2007), INTRACOM Holdings International Group euro 2,2 million (euro 3,1 million in 2007) and INTRACOM Holdings euro 1,7 million (euro 3,5 million in 2007).
According to Mr. Klonis, the Group will continue its extravert strategy with an aim to further enhance its international presence. The priorities of the Group include the growth of sales and the improvement of profitability via organic growth, targeted acquisitions and focusing on telecommunication services, which provide higher profit margins. At the same time, the Group will place emphasis in enhancing its competitiveness, through strategic partnerships and by investing heavily in research & development for new products and technologies, as well as in cutting edge infrastructures. Mr. Klonis concluded his presentation by noting that the INTRACOM Holdings Group is continuously enriching its portfolio of activities by participating in self-financed projects through joint-ventures with large groups, such as the freeway Corinth-Tripolis-Kalamata.
Following Mr. Klonis, top executives of the Group's subsidiaries presented their strategy and activities for 2008.
Mr. Νicholaos S. Labroukos, INTRACOM IT Services Deputy CEO, stated that the Group is consistent with the targets it has set and it is steadily expanding its presence in Greece and abroad, by undertaking significant new projects. INTRACOM IT Services is present in 11 countries and has implemented projects in 35 countries, while its backlog of projects at the end of 1Q of 2008 reached euro 230 million. The objectives for 2008 is the reinforcement of the Group's international presence, the development of integrated solutions for vertical markets, further penetration in the banking sector and in the large corporations and the preparation for Public-Private Partnerships, which represent a big challenge and an opportunity for growth. At the same time, Mr. Labroukos emphasized that special focus will be given to the development of the human capital and in the further improvement of the financial results of the Group.
Mr. George Troullinos, CEO of INTRACOM Defense Electronics, presented the company's activities and referred to its strategic planning that focuses on the armament programs of the Hellenic Ministry of Defense, the participation in NATO's and EDA's international defense programs, and the company's exports. He also referred to the most recent exporting successes of the company and stressed the fact that INTRACOM Defense Electronics will intensify its investments in Research & Development for the creation of a high technology Integrated platform for tactical communications for the international market.
Mr. Charalambos Kallis, Steel Constructions and Telecommunication Projects General Manager of Intrakat, presented the Group's activities and analyzed the main objectives for 2008, which include the provision of services in the sector of telecommunication networks, the penetration in the sectors of renewable energy and environmental and natural resources projects, and the activation in the area of self-financed projects through strategic partnerships. Mr. Kallis underlined the remarkable growth in sales that the Group experienced during the last three years (+49,2% in 2005, +25,7% in 2006, +31,1% in 2007) and referred to the most important recent projects, such as the construction of the residential complex "Garden Residence" in Krakow, Poland (?40 million), the construction of segments for eastern Peloponnesos freeway (?112 million) and the construction of metropolitan fiber optic networks for 24 municipalities in Greece (euro 25 million).
Mr. Antonis Kerastaris, Chief Financial Officer of hellas online, referred to the strategic objective of the company to become the largest, profitable alternative telecommunication services provider in Greece, and set the priorities of the company that include the enhancement of its brand name, the full utilisation of the privately owned infrastructures of the Group and the decrease of the operational costs with an aim to increase profitability. He also referred to the 3000 km privately owned fiber optic network of the Group, which in combination with the broad and innovative portfolio of services for private and corporate clients represent the main competitive advantages of hellas online. Mr. Kerastaris emphasized that the client centric orientation of the company has already started to pay off, as the number of broadband clients had surpassed 92.000 at the end of March 2008. Hellas online estimates that it has obtained a 21% market share in new LLU clients during the 1Q of 2008 and at the same time the main client service performance indexes showed significant improvement. Lastly, Mr. Kerastaris noted that the significant increase in revenue (98% organic growth in relation to the 1Q of 2007 in the pro-forma results of hellas online and Attica Telecommunications) supported the progress of the operational profitability, with EBITDA reaching euro -0,9 million in the 1Q of 2008.
Mr. Alexandros Manos, CEO of INTRACOM Telecom, presented the Group's activities and underlined the objective of INTRACOM Telecom to establish itself as the main provider of integrated telecommunication solutions in the areas of EEMEA and CIS, which present the highest growth rate in telecommunication services worldwide. Mr. Manos announced that the Group has scheduled the establishment of subsidiaries in India and North Africa, in 2008 and 2009 respectively, as part of its strategy to achieve the aforementioned objective. Concluding his presentation, the CEO of INTRACOM Telecom referred to the projects that were successfully implemented during 2007.

About INTRACOM Holdings
Founded in 1977, INTRACOM SA is listed on the Athens Stock Exchange since 1990 and included in the FTSE/ASE-40 LargeCap index. In December 2005 INTRACOM was transformed to a holding company under the name INTRACOM Holdings, being one of the largest multinational technology groups in South-Eastern Europe. The Group's major participations and subsidiaries are: INTRACOM Telecom (telecommunication systems and solutions), INTRACOM Defense Electronics (defense electronics systems), INTRACOM IT Services (IT solutions for the public sector, banking and enterprises), Intrakat (construction, high-tech installations, steel structures, infrastructure maintenance) and hellas online (telephony and broadband services provider). INTRACOM Holdings, as a group, has 6.000 employees, exports to 60 countries and operates subsidiaries in 20 countries. For more information please visit: www.intracom.com
